There have been over two thousand invented languages, of which only a handful are still spoken in Britain. Using interviews with speakers of Iso, Esperanto, and Volapuk, and rare archive material, Language Lessons examines the history and present state of the artificial language movement.

Assessment Programme
There will be two elements of assessment for this module:
1. The production of a short experimental film (70%)
2. The submission of a critical analysis essay (2000 words) (30%)
Assessment consists of the submission of a short experimental film, accompanied by a written critical analysis of the process of experimentation and production.
